Term Name: cellular response to acid chemical
Synonyms: cellular response to acid, cellular response to acid anion, cellular response to oxoanion
Definition: Any process that results in a change in state or activity of a cell (in terms of movement, secretion, enzyme production, gene expression, etc.) as a result of a stimulus by the chemical structure of the anion portion of the dissociated acid (rather than the acid acting as a proton donor). The acid chemical may be in gaseous, liquid or solid form.
